Is Susan's Deli Of Course clean?

Susan's Deli Of Course is currently Pass from Boston Inspectional Services, Health Division, from an inspection on June 7, 2012. No critical violations were recorded at that visit. On Cooked's ladder that reads clean 😇.

How Boston grades restaurants

Boston reports inspections as a pass or a fail, with no score and no letter. What separates a bad fail from a trivial one is the violation severity ladder: a single star is a minor issue, two stars is more serious, and three stars marks a critical foodborne-illness risk factor — temperature abuse, bad handwashing, cross-contamination. A restaurant can fail on paperwork alone, which is not the same as failing on food safety. Cooked splits Boston fails accordingly: a fail with a three-star violation reads cooked, a fail on minor items only reads mid.
